[Review] Get A Time On Your Slide to Unlock Bar Instead of Text

Want the time on your slide to unlock bar instead of the slide to unlock text?
What can I say? Some people like to have certain things on certain places of their iPhone. There are tweaks that hide the lock screen clock dash, and because of that, you need to revert to other tweaks to put the time somewhere else. The reason you have to do this is because the status bar on the lock screen always shows a lock and because of that you won't ever see the time in the status bar when you're locked. So, let's say you install a theme, IntelliScreen/IntelliScreenX, or something else that blocks the view of your lock screen clock dash. Now, you have a clock that you can't see, but you can see the slide to unlock bar. With this jailbreak tweak, you can put the time in your slide to unlock bar so that you will be able to see the time even when you have something installed that makes seeing the clock dash on the lock screen hard or impossible.
The jailbreak tweak is free in Cydia and it's been dubbed Time with seconds slider. The tweak is by greensnow, the same developer that brought us confirm launch IOS 5 and successful uninstall as we reported on both earlier today. They are both also free in Cydia and you can check out the reviews for them in the links. The tweak comes to us to serve us one purpose - to show the time (with seconds included in the time) on your slide to unlock bar.
This functionality might not come with a new car smell, as we've seen this kind of functionality before, but it seems like this developer is releasing all of his underground projects today. He's shown that he can make simple jailbreak tweaks with somewhat interesting functionality, but it seems that the early developer might be new to the scene. This jailbreak tweak would be good for anyone using applications like IntelliScreenX because it puts the time in a place that's never covered. IntelliScreenX covers the clock dash but it leaves the slide to unlock bar wide open. But, as you can see, it makes the slider invisible. I had some issues unlocking my device when I started using this jailbreak tweak but after getting used to it, it unlocks fine. The slider wasn't removed, it was just made invisible for the appearance of this jailbreak tweak. Because this jailbreak tweak does what it's supposed to, I can't be too harsh on its rating. It does what it was made to do very well without any bugs.
